Transaction 6186c86066699a94748dbe3c76c9e639e5fe27ff0624c704a37aaedb3e880b1b

75 Input
2 Outputs
  • 6186c86066699a94748dbe3c76c9e639e5fe27ff0624c704a37aaedb3e880b1b:0
  • value  883775
    address  3DYz4DNWc6BJH8tV17YubsLjjgUAyEhVma
  • 6186c86066699a94748dbe3c76c9e639e5fe27ff0624c704a37aaedb3e880b1b:1
  • value  5770630871
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s